Rothschild Family Wealth Origins and Brand Power

The Rothschild name originated in early 19th century Europe, where Mayer Amschel Rothschild established a banking network across five major cities. This geographic diversification created resilience that the family has maintained through subsequent generations.

Modern iterations of the brand, including Jacob Rothschild and Nathaniel Rothschild, have leveraged this heritage to access exclusive deals and maintain influence in policy-level financial discussions across Europe and beyond.
